/// <summary> /// Resets the player's inventory to the provided list of items and/or customitems names, clearing any items it already possess. /// </summary> /// <param name="player">The player to which items will be given.</param> /// <param name="newItems">The new items that have to be added to the inventory.</param> /// <param name="displayMessage">Indicates a value whether <see cref="CustomItem.ShowPickedUpMessage"/> will be called when the player receives the <see cref="CustomItem"/> or not.</param> public static void ResetInventory(this Player player, List <string> newItems, bool displayMessage = false) { foreach (Item item in player.Items) { if (CustomItem.TryGet(item, out CustomItem customItem)) { customItem.TrackedSerials.Remove(item.Serial); } } player.ClearInventory(); foreach (string item in newItems) { if (Enum.TryParse(item, true, out ItemType parsedItem)) { player.AddItem(parsedItem); } else if (!CustomItem.TryGive(player, item, displayMessage)) { Log.Debug($"\"{item}\" is not a valid item name, nor a custom item name.", CustomItems.Instance.Config.Debug); } } }
